I have a paid iptv provider and use and M3U, the issue happens when I play a TV channel that doesn't work it makes Live TV not to work anymore, I will need to restart the emby server for the live tv to work again.

 

The problem is that emby keeps trying to connect to the bad channel forever instead of a timeout, do you know of a setting that might help me fix this issue?

I think the issue is in the source stream. I took the url in your log and attempted to download the live stream. It stopped after about 30 seconds of data. This suggests to me that you need to enable the stream looping option on the m3u setup page.
